Subject: Ownership change — weather-alert fan-out

Effective next sprint, responsibility for the Stormrelay fan-out service is moving off my plate. This covers alert dispatch, regional throttling, and the dead-letter replay process. Release coordination and go/no-go calls for fan-out changes will follow the usual process, just with a new approver. For the upcoming release, please direct all sign-off requests to the person named below.

named custodian: Druion Kelix Brivan

- [ ] Key ceremony, step 4: before we cut Lanternworks over to the hermetic build system (Stonekiln), the release manager re-seals the signing keys in the new offline enclave. Double-check the witness list is signed off first — no skipping, even if the build queue is backed up. To open the legacy keyslot one last time, use the passphrase that follows.

recovery phrase for fajeg-kawep: druix-gorius-briax-ulaeth-fraox-lammir-pelox-jormir-pelwyn-julir

Welcome to the Fernwick Labs assistant team. When supporting a prototype workshop in the Maker Bay, arrive fifteen minutes early to check tool trolleys, sign the hazard sheet, and confirm the 3D printers at stations two and four are loaded. Visitors must stay behind the yellow line until briefed. The Maker Bay door stays locked throughout; entry requires the code below.

badge for tahog-kagaf: bdg-KV-0